Output 9179581b7d95f2d60897adebe494b07c8c1ed27320b1d4bbf2a924dbcb30da43:17

value
9993946
script pubkey
OP_0 OP_PUSHBYTES_20 5263a80a1054765be0a149e287be38232674a598
address
bc1q2f36szss23m9hc9pf83g003cyvn8ffvc2mgxre
transaction
9179581b7d95f2d60897adebe494b07c8c1ed27320b1d4bbf2a924dbcb30da43
confirmations
185746
spent
true